Master of Science in Data Science

The course teaches students comprehensive and specialised subjects in data science; it develops sophisticated skills in statistics, mathematical modelling, and the ability to code in support of such analyses. It further grounds students in the disciplinary history and methodology of data science, preparing them for either further study or to work as a practitioner in the field. The program prominently features a major capstone project, requiring students to identify a real-world problem that would benefit from a data-driven approach; to collect and prepare the data to address the problem; and to build visualisations in support of their arguments. The combination of rigorous mathematical training with practical approaches gives learners the ability to autonomously further develop their skills after graduation, turning them into lifelong learners of data science methods.
